Festive greetings allowed on cakes, Jakim says


Alfian Z.M. Tahir

THE Islamic Development Department (Jakim) said there were no restrictions on festive greetings on cakes for customers to take home.

Jakim’s response came after an internal memo of a bakery chain went viral, in which it told its staff not to write “Merry Christmas” or Xmas greetings on cakes, with the option to give customers a “Seasons Greetings” topper.

“There are no restrictions for any halal-certified store to decorate cakes with festive greetings.

“Halal-certified premises are advised to refer to Jakim over any uncertainty,” it said.

Yesterday, a bakery chain accused of being discriminatory for not allowing Christmas greetings on its cakes said it was merely abiding by a rule set by Jakim.

Berry’s Cake House operations manager Daniel Teoh said the bakery had no choice but to adhere to the ruling or risk losing its halal certificate.

“But we are now being accused as racist, when we are not. We are merely following orders,” he was reported telling Free Malaysia Today after being asked about the internal memo.

“We are not simply doing this (prohibiting Christmas greetings). What would happen if they (Jakim) suddenly audit us? They would revoke our halal certificate,” he said.

A Jakim statement issued in December 2020 said halal-certified shops were allowed to place festive greetings on products if the goods were not meant for display.

Teoh said his memo was meant for internal use, but a staff member who was confronted by a customer had shown his letter to them in defence.

He said Berry’s follows Jakim’s rules strictly and refers to Jakim before releasing any product for sale.

In 2020, then religious affairs minister Zulkifli Mohamad said Christmas greetings would not void any halal certification by Jakim. He said it was only wrong for cake shops to put on public display items bearing Christmas greetings.

However, any request to have greetings piped on cakes ordered by customers was all right, he had said.

Earlier, current Religious Affairs Minister Mohd Na’im Mokhtar said there were no restrictions on writing festive greetings on cakes for customers to take home.

He said he had asked Jakim to clarify the matter.

“I have instructed the halal department under Jakim to issue an immediate statement that explains the matter clearly, especially to halal certificate holders. This will be done as soon as possible.

“I have also asked them to produce a video on the issue to ensure everyone understands,” he was reported as saying late yesterday. – December 17, 2023.
